[PKTGEN]: Replacing with (compare|is_zero)_ether_addr() and ETH_ALEN



This replaces some tests with is_zero_ether_addr(), memcmp(one, two,
6) with compare_ether_addr(one, two), and 6 with ETH_ALEN where
appropriate.
